## TimeLoom Solver — Service Accounts

Hey support folks: when a school reports a stuck timetable run, you can poke the TimeLoom solver directly using the shared support service account. It's read-only, so you can inspect job queues but not cancel runs — escalate for that. Sessions expire after an hour, which is normal. To authenticate, use the key below.

app token of hahig-bawef = qvz4-jEJj

Hey Priva,

Quick heads-up before Friday's DR drill for the Inkmill markdown pipeline: we'll restore the renderer config from the cold backup, so you'll need the escrow credentials handy. Grab a coffee first — the restore takes a while. For the sealed vault copy, the recovery passphrase is below.

recovery phrase for kahop-kahap: istys-novdor-joreth-silir-eliys

Briefing — Leadership Review: Inventory Write-Down

For the incoming director: a 2.1 million write-down on the Fennick apparel line was recorded last quarter, driven by seasonal overstock and a cancelled wholesale order from Marwood Trading. Remaining units are being cleared via outlet channels. Process changes are underway. One item requires your attention:

board note of yahig-yahif: Silmirox Works plans to raise the Aldius list price by 18.5 percent in January. The steering committee signed off on a budget of $141.9 million for Project Tamix. The renewal with Eliysek Logistics closes at $114.1 million a year, 18.9 percent below the last contract. Project Gordor slips by a full year because of the supplier delay.